At a Glance

  • Tasks: Lead property development and oversee retail estate growth while managing a £10m budget.
  • Company: Join the British Heart Foundation, the UK's largest charity retailer with over 680 stores.
  • Benefits: Enjoy hybrid working, flexible hours, and a supportive, inclusive environment.
  • Why this job: Shape the future of retail while making a real impact on health and community.
  • Qualifications: Professional building management qualification and extensive experience in building surveying required.
  • Other info: Collaborate with diverse teams and contribute to our mission of generating £30m profit annually.

The predicted salary is between 43200 - 72000 £ per year.

Are you a visionary and strategic leader with a passion for property development? British Heart Foundation (BHF), the largest charity retailer in the UK, is looking for a dynamic Head of Property Development to join our senior leadership team.

We operate over 680 stores, including Home stores and High Street shops, with the support of more than 3,500 staff and 17,000 volunteers. Our mission is to g…
